Lolita Fashion: The Elegant World of Japanese Street Style
Introduction: What Is Lolita Fashion?
Lolita Fashion is more than just a clothing trend it’s an expression of creativity, individuality, and elegance rooted in modesty and fantasy. Originating from Japan in the late 20th century, Lolita Fashion draws inspiration from the refined aesthetic of the Victorian and Rococo eras. Puffy skirts, lace-trimmed blouses, and detailed accessories create an appearance that is both youthful and sophisticated.
Unlike the Western perception of the term “Lolita,” this style is not sexualized. Instead, it represents a cultural movement that celebrates innocence, beauty, and self-expression through clothing. Over the years, Lolita Fashion has evolved into multiple substyles and gained an international following, becoming one of the most iconic symbols of Japanese street fashion.
The Origins of Lolita Fashion
The roots of Lolita Fashion trace back to Japan’s Harajuku district in the 1970s and 1980s. During this time, Japanese youth began experimenting with fashion as a form of rebellion against rigid social norms. Inspired by Western historical attire particularly Victorian gowns and Rococo dresses they created a new style that emphasized femininity, elegance, and modesty.
By the 1990s, Lolita Fashion had become more structured and popularized by brands like Baby, The Stars Shine Bright, Angelic Pretty, and Metamorphose temps de fille. These brands helped define the silhouette and aesthetic of Lolita: bell-shaped skirts, knee-length petticoats, lace, bows, and elaborate prints.
Lolita Fashion became a statement not just of style, but of identity. It offered wearers a way to escape societal expectations and embrace their own world of fantasy and refinement.
The Core Principles of Lolita Fashion
At the heart of Lolita Fashion lies a commitment to modesty, elegance, and harmony. It’s not about wearing flashy or overly modern pieces, but about curating a complete, cohesive outfit that reflects a certain era and mood.
Here are the core principles that define the Lolita style:

- Modesty:
Lolita outfits are designed to be modest and elegant, usually featuring knee-length skirts and covered shoulders. The goal is to embody grace, not allure. - Aesthetic Balance:
Every element of a Lolita coordinate (known as a “coord”) from the headdress to the shoes should harmonize. Color, texture, and accessories must blend seamlessly. - Attention to Detail:
Lace, ribbons, pearls, and prints are crucial. The craftsmanship in each piece is often exquisite, showcasing an appreciation for artistry. - Quality Over Quantity:
Lolitas value well-made, durable garments. It’s common to invest in quality dresses and handmade accessories rather than mass-produced fast fashion.
Main Substyles of Lolita Fashion
Lolita Fashion isn’t just one look it’s a universe of substyles, each with its own charm and personality. Here are the most popular ones:
1. Sweet Lolita
Sweet Lolita is the most recognizable and “cute” substyle. It features pastel colors like pink, lavender, mint, and baby blue. Common motifs include desserts, animals, fairytale themes, and ribbons.
Brands: Angelic Pretty, Baby the Stars Shine Bright, Metamorphose.
Accessories: Bonnet hats, plush bags, lace socks, and bows.
2. Gothic Lolita
Gothic Lolita blends dark romanticism with Victorian elegance. Think black dresses, lace gloves, and crosses as motifs. This style was popularized by musicians like Mana from Malice Mizer.
Colors: Black, navy, deep red, and white.
Brands: Moi-même-Moitié, Atelier Pierrot.
3. Classic Lolita
Classic Lolita strikes a balance between Sweet and Gothic styles. It’s mature, elegant, and inspired by traditional Victorian aesthetics. Floral prints, muted tones, and refined silhouettes define this style.
Colors: Ivory, burgundy, brown, and cream.
Brands: Innocent World, Victorian Maiden.
4. Punk Lolita
Punk Lolita combines rebellion with elegance. Plaid patterns, chains, safety pins, and corsets are common elements. It often reflects Japan’s punk rock influence while maintaining the signature Lolita silhouette.
5. Sailor Lolita
Inspired by nautical fashion, this style includes sailor collars, stripes, and maritime motifs. It’s a charming and youthful take on the classic school uniform.
6. Country Lolita
This substyle has a rustic, pastoral charm with gingham prints, straw hats, and floral aprons. It celebrates simplicity and nature often worn for casual outdoor gatherings.
7. Wa-Lolita and Qi-Lolita
These styles blend Lolita fashion with traditional Japanese and Chinese clothing, respectively. Wa-Lolita incorporates kimono elements, while Qi-Lolita uses cheongsam-inspired designs. Both styles highlight cultural fusion and artistic creativity.
The Anatomy of a Lolita Outfit
A true Lolita outfit is carefully structured from head to toe. Here’s a breakdown of the essential pieces:
- Blouse: Usually high-collared with puffed sleeves and lace detailing.
- JSK or OP: JSK (jumper skirt) or OP (one-piece dress) forms the main component of the outfit.
- Petticoat: Essential for creating the bell-shaped silhouette that defines Lolita fashion.
- Bloomers: Worn under the skirt for modesty and comfort.
- Socks or Tights: Usually knee-high or over-the-knee with lace or ribbons.
- Shoes: Mary Janes or platform heels are common choices.
- Headwear: Bows, bonnets, or headdresses complete the look.
- Accessories: Parasol, bag, and jewelry that complement the theme.
Every item contributes to the overall harmony and fantasy of the outfit nothing is random.

Misconceptions About Lolita Fashion
Unfortunately, the word “Lolita” has often been misunderstood, especially outside Japan, due to its association with Western literature. However, Japanese Lolita Fashion has no connection to sexualization or fetish culture.
It is purely about modesty, fantasy, and personal empowerment. For many wearers, dressing in Lolita is about escaping daily pressures and expressing creativity without judgment.
Understanding this distinction is essential to appreciating Lolita Fashion’s true spirit it’s not provocative, but protective of innocence and imagination.

Lolita Fashion in Modern Media
Lolita Fashion frequently appears in Japanese pop culture from anime and manga to music and magazines. Shows like Paradise Kiss and Rozen Maiden showcase Lolita-inspired characters, while musical artists like Kyary Pamyu Pamyu have helped popularize the style globally.
International fashion magazines and runways also occasionally highlight Lolita-inspired outfits, proving its influence reaches far beyond Japan.

What Is Forbes Connections?
Forbes Connections is a daily word association puzzle where players are given a grid of words and must group them into correct categories based on a shared connection. Each group typically consists of four words that share a common theme, meaning, or usage.
The challenge lies in the fact that:
- Many words appear to fit multiple categories
- Some connections are subtle or abstract
- Red herrings are intentionally included
The puzzle tests logic, vocabulary, lateral thinking, and pattern recognition, making it both fun and mentally stimulating.
How Forbes Connections Works
Each daily puzzle generally includes:
- 16 words
- 4 hidden groups
- 4 words per group
Your goal is to identify all four correct groups. However, you only get a limited number of incorrect attempts, so guessing randomly can quickly end the game.
The categories may include:
- Synonyms
- Related objects
- Common phrases
- Industry terms
- Cultural or linguistic patterns
Difficulty often increases from one group to the next.

Ben Crenshaw: A Legendary Golf Career, Major Wins, and Lasting Legacy
Ben Crenshaw is one of the most respected and beloved figures in the history of professional golf. Known for his smooth putting stroke, deep respect for the traditions of the game, and sportsmanlike conduct, Crenshaw’s influence goes far beyond trophies and scorecards. His career is a story of talent, perseverance, emotional depth, and a lifelong dedication to golf.
From winning major championships to shaping golf course design and serving as a leader in team competitions, Ben Crenshaw’s legacy remains firmly embedded in the sport. This article explores his journey, career highlights, major wins, statistics, and the lasting impact he has had on golf.
Early Life and Introduction to Golf
Benjamin Daniel Crenshaw was born on January 11, 1952, in Austin, Texas. Golf entered his life at an early age, largely due to the influence of Harvey Penick, a legendary golf instructor who would become Crenshaw’s lifelong mentor and close friend.
Penick recognized Crenshaw’s natural ability and helped shape not only his swing but also his philosophy toward the game. Under Penick’s guidance, Crenshaw developed a technically sound game and a deep appreciation for golf’s traditions, etiquette, and mental discipline.

As a junior golfer, Crenshaw quickly stood out. His success continued into college, where he attended the University of Texas and became one of the most accomplished amateur golfers of his generation.
Amateur Success and Rise to Prominence
Before turning professional, Ben Crenshaw built an outstanding amateur résumé. He won three consecutive NCAA individual championships from 1971 to 1973, a record that remains unmatched. His dominance at the collegiate level earned him national recognition and set the stage for a successful professional career.
Crenshaw also represented the United States in international amateur competitions, showcasing his calm demeanor and competitive spirit. By the time he turned professional in 1973, expectations were high and he quickly proved he belonged among golf’s elite.

Professional Career Overview
Ben Crenshaw joined the PGA Tour in the early 1970s and made an immediate impact. He earned PGA Tour Rookie of the Year honors in 1974, signaling the arrival of a future star.
Over the course of his career, Crenshaw accumulated:
- 19 PGA Tour victories
- 2 major championships
- Multiple Ryder Cup appearances
- Decades of competitive consistency
While he was never known as the longest hitter, Crenshaw’s precision, short game, and exceptional putting made him a formidable competitor on any course.
Major Championship Success
Masters Tournament Victories
Ben Crenshaw’s most memorable achievements came at Augusta National Golf Club, where he won The Masters Tournament twice, in 1984 and 1995.
1984 Masters
His first Masters victory came after a dramatic playoff, showcasing his composure under pressure. The win established him as one of the best putters in the world and solidified his reputation as a major champion.
1995 Masters – An Emotional Triumph
The 1995 Masters remains one of the most emotional moments in golf history. Just days before the tournament, Crenshaw lost his mentor and close friend Harvey Penick. Despite overwhelming grief, Crenshaw delivered a remarkable performance, winning the tournament and dedicating the victory to Penick.
The image of Crenshaw embracing his caddie after the final putt has become iconic—a moment that transcended sport and highlighted the human side of golf.

Ryder Cup Legacy
One of Ben Crenshaw’s most significant contributions to golf came through the Ryder Cup. He represented the United States as a player and later as a captain.
Captaincy in 1999
Crenshaw captained the U.S. team in the 1999 Ryder Cup, one of the most dramatic and controversial events in the competition’s history. The American team mounted an incredible comeback to defeat Europe, creating unforgettable moments for fans.
Crenshaw’s emotional leadership and motivational speeches were widely credited with inspiring the team’s resilience and belief.
Transition to Golf Course Design
After stepping away from full-time competitive golf, Ben Crenshaw transitioned into golf course architecture. Partnering with Bill Coore, he became one of the most respected designers in the world.
Design Philosophy
Crenshaw’s design approach emphasizes:
- Natural landscapes
- Strategic shot-making
- Respect for traditional course design
Their courses are celebrated for blending seamlessly into their environments while challenging golfers of all skill levels.
